if I understood you correctly, you are trying to reproduce a recorded movement, by constraining various body elements via IK.
I had a quick look, and it seems that your elbows are constrained, but not in position (for the elbows you have only the gamma constraint turned on). You should turn on the x, y and z constraint. And you should have at least one joint in your IK chain. In current situation, you have zero joints in the given IK chain, since the first joint is indicated as base (and the base is not part of an IK chain). Finally, I would consider using a spherical joint for the shoulders and/or the elbows, to give a little bit more of freedom to Bill.
